From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Message-ID: <40D83E56.3020209@users.sourceforge.net> Date: Tue, 22 Jun 2004 18:12:38 +0400 From: Ildar Mulyukov User-Agent: Mozilla Thunderbird 0.6 (X11/20040511) X-Accept-Language: en-us, en MIME-Version: 1.0 To: ALT Linux Sisyphus discussion list Subject: Re: [sisyphus] ntpq References: <297383704.20040622161659@mail.ru> <20040622122127.GA14317@basalt.office.altlinux.org> <40D8398E.7050200@users.sourceforge.net> <20040622141349.GB15881@basalt.office.altlinux.org> In-Reply-To: <20040622141349.GB15881@basalt.office.altlinux.org> Content-Type: text/plain; charset=windows-1251; format=flowed Content-Transfer-Encoding: 8bit X-Spam-Status: No, hits=-4.9 required=7.0 tests=AWL,BAYES_00 autolearn=ham version=2.63 X-Spam-Checker-Version: SpamAssassin 2.63 (2004-01-11) on ns.comptek.ru X-Corp-Mail: NO X-BeenThere: sisyphus@altlinux.ru X-Mailman-Version: 2.1.5 Precedence: list Reply-To: ALT Linux Sisyphus discussion list List-Id: ALT Linux Sisyphus discussion list List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Tue, 22 Jun 2004 14:19:20 -0000 Archived-At: List-Archive: Dmitry V. Levin wrote: >On Tue, Jun 22, 2004 at 05:52:14PM +0400, Ildar Mulyukov wrote: > > >>Dmitry V. Levin wrote: >> >> >>>On Tue, Jun 22, 2004 at 04:16:59PM +0400, Vladimir V. Karpinsky wrote: >>> >>> >>> >>>>Для контроля работы ntpd я привык использовать ntpq (-c peer или -c >>>>rv). Поставил Compact, добавил необходимое из Сизифа, поднял ntpd, а >>>>ntpq мне говорит: >>>> >>>>$ /usr/sbin/ntpq -c rv >>>>/usr/sbin/ntpq: symbol lookup error: /lib/libreadline.so.4.3: undefined >>>>symbol: BC >>>> >>>>и даже просто: >>>>$ /usr/sbin/ntpq >>>>/usr/sbin/ntpq: symbol lookup error: /lib/libreadline.so.4.3: undefined >>>>symbol: BC >>>> >>>>Подскажите, пожалуйста, где и что подкрутить. >>>> >>>> >>>Раз вы взяли ntp-utils из Сизифа, то возьмите и libreadline из Сизифа. >>> >>> >>> >>мдя... >> >> $ rpm -qRp ntp-utils_4.1.2-alt3_i586.rpm >> ntpdate = 4.1.2-alt3 >> >> libreadline.so.4.3 >> >> >>ну дела... >>Поясню для Vladimir V. Karpinsky: программы надо ставить так, чтобы было >>всё, что эти программы просят. В частности, пакет ntp-utils хочет >>libreadline.so.4.3 . Поэтому поставить его, не поставив пакет, >>предоставляющий libreadline.so.4.3 Вы не могли, если только не поломали >>где-то зависимости. >> >> > >В данном случае это не так. > >libreadline обратно совместим, поскольку soname не менялся. >А вот ntp поменялся, он теперь не слинкован с -ltinfo напрямую, поскольку >теперь это не нужно. > > "но виновен не жираф"? То есть я имею в виду, что создатели readline не правы? К сожалению, в последнее время несколько библиотек уже уличены в этом грехе.. (Вспоминается libid3tag) Спасибо за пояснение. С уважением, Ильдар. -- Ildar Mulyukov, free SW designer/programmer ================================================ email: ildar@users.sourceforge.net projects: http://os-development.sourceforge.net/ home: http://tuganger.narod.ru/ ALT Linux Sisyphus (20040514) ================================================